Condition: good. 11th printing. This biography of Madame Curie was written by her daughter Eve and translated by Vincent Sheehan. Included in the text are at least one poem and the letters written by and to Marie and Pierre as well as others who were involved in their lives. My mother was thirty-seven years old when I was born. When I was big enought to know her well, she was already an ageing woman who had passed the summit of renown. And yet it is the celebrated scieentist who is strangest to me - probably beacue the idea that she was a 'celebrated scientist' did not occupy the mind of Marie Curie.
